Home Price Trends — Palos Heights, IL
As of Oct '25, the median home price in Palos Heights, IL is $381,000, with a year-over-year change of 2.2%. This indicates that home prices in Palos Heights, IL are increasing. According to Zillow, the 1-year price projection is 0.9%, suggesting a relatively flat housing market in the next year.
Cost per Home Type
| Home Type | Median Home Value | YoY % Change |
|---|---|---|
All Homes | $381,000 | 2.2% |
| Single Family | $408,000 | 3.0% |
| Condos | $310,000 | 2.3% |
Cost per Home Size
| Home Size | Median Home Value | YoY % Change |
|---|---|---|
1 Bed | N/A | N/A |
2 Bed | $304,000 | 2.4% |
3 Bed | $365,000 | 3.1% |
4 Bed | $446,000 | 2.8% |
| 5 Bed | $546,000 | 1.7% |

Demographics — Palos Heights, IL
As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Palos Heights, IL has a population of 13,400, which has decreased by -10.5% over the past 5 years. Palos Heights, IL is a moderately popular place for families, as children make up 18.6% of the population. The area has a moderately educated workforce, with 41.0% of adult residents holding a bachelor’s degree or higher. There are some residents working remotely, with 11.7% reporting working from home.
| Metric | Latest Census | YoY % Change |
|---|---|---|
Population | 13,400 | -10.5% |
% Under 18 | 18.6% | 9.4% |
% Seniors | 30.0% | 2.7% |
% WFH | 11.7% | 51.9% |
% w/ College Degree | 41.0% | -6.0% |
As of the latest ACS Survey released in 2023, Palos Heights, IL is a predominantly white area, with 84.8% of the population identifying as white. The white population has shrunk by 6.9% in the last 5 years. The second most common race or ethnicity in Palos Heights, IL is hispanic, making up 10.0% of the population. Foreign-born residents account for 9.1% of the population in Palos Heights, IL, and this percentage has increased by 16.7% as of the ACS Survey 5 years prior, suggesting more immigrants are calling the area home.
Race and Ethnicity
| Metric | Latest Census | 5-Year % Change |
|---|---|---|
% White | 84.8% | -6.9% |
% Black | 2.3% | 21.1% |
% Hispanic | 10.0% | 156.4% |
% Asian | 0.3% | -84.2% |
% Foreign Born | 9.1% | 16.7% |
Mortgage and Risk — Palos Heights, IL
According to HUD data as of 2023, there were 203 mortgage originations in Palos Heights, IL, of which 91.0% of loans were conventional mortgages. The average loan-to-value was 66.0%, with 31.0% above 90% LTV (very high). This implies large mortgage risk in Palos Heights, IL. Investor activity is low, as 0.0% of loans were by investors. 8.0% of loans were cash-out refinances, suggesting few homeowners are tapping equity.
Mortgages
| Metric | Zip Code Average |
|---|---|
Total Loan Originations | 203 |
% Conventional Loans | 91.0% |
% Government Loans | 9.0% |
% Investor Loans | 0.0% |
% Second Loans | 0.0% |
% Cash Out Refinance | 8.0% |
